Description

Booklet for mailing.
The present invention relates to a booklet for mailing.
Such booklets are known in several designs. As examples of prints describing such booklets the US patents 1185993, 1199397 and 3858792 are mentioned . The first mentioned shows three continuous panels separated by fold lines. In folded condition the two outermost panels may be interconnected, as they are equipped with flaps and slits. The second print shows a pocket formed by two rectangular panels interconnected along three edges, and a cover panel having a fastening flap, adapted to close the opening of the pocket. The third print shows a series of continuous panels which can be folded together and be closed by an end panel. All these booklets are adapted for mailing.
The present invention provides a booklet which comprises closure panels, one of which being equipped with a closure flap, and the booklet is characterized in that several remaining panels are interconnected only along a back edge, with which also the closure panels are interconnected, thereby making it possible to turn over and write in these remaining panels, and the closure panels can keep the remaining panels and each other closed for mailing.
Thus, a booklet has been provided which contains panels forming a "book" and which can be closed for mailing. The panels forming the "book" may be provided with text, pictures, drawings or similar, or they may be completely or partly "free" to be written on. The booklet, thus, can constitute a "book letter". Text, pictures, drawings or similar may also be provided on the closure panels, but also these may be completely or partly "free" to be written on.
The booklet according to the invention will in the following be explained more detailed, with reference to the accompanying drawings.
Fig. 1 shows a booklet according to the invention, seen towards the side which constitutes the outside in closed condition. Fig. 2 shows the inside of the closure panels and the closure flap and the remaining panels which permit turning over. Fig. 3 shows the booklet seen in profile, with all of the panels partially unfolded. The shown booklet comprises three closure panels 2, 3, 4, of which the panel 4 is equipped with a closure flap 5. The closure panels 2 and 3 are interconnected along back edge 1. In addition several remaining panels 6 are also connected to this back edge 1 and form a "book" inside the booklet. The panels may for instance be stapled together in the back edge 1. The panels may be provided with text, drawings, picture similar, and they may be completely or partly "free" for writing. Fig. 1 shows pictures the outside of the closure panels 2 and 4 and lines for an address on the outside of t closure panel 3. Fig. 2 shows a picture on the closure panel 4 and a map on the clos panel 2, and shows in addition one of the remaining panels 6, all of which being connected in the back edge 1. Fig. 3 shows cleariy that the closure panels 2 and 3 ar interconnected along the back edge 1 and that all the remaining panels 6 are fastene the back edge 1.
The closure panel 4 may be omitted, whereby the closure flap 5 is continuous with th edge of the closure panel 3.
It will be appreciated that the booklet may conveniently be made of relatively thin cardboard.
The "book" formed by the panels 6 is simple to page through, and may comprise sev pages, which are simpler to manipulate than a long strip of successively connected panels, as shown in US 3858792.

Claims

Claims.
1. A booklet which comprises closure panels (2, 3, 4), one (4) of which being equipped with a closure flap (5), characterized in that several remaining panels (6) are continuous only along a back edge (1), with which also the closure panels (2, 3, 4) are continuous, whereby turning over and writing in these remaining panels (6) is possible, and the closure panels (2, 3, 4) can keep the remaining panels (6) and each other closed for mailing.
2. A booklet according to claim 1, characterized in that the closure panels (2, 3, 4) comprise a panel (2) on one side of the back edge, having dimensions which mainly correspond to the remaining panels (6), and two continuous panels (3, 4) on the opposite side of the back edge (1 ), having mainly the said dimensions, whereby the outermost (4) of the continuous panels is equipped with a closure flap (5).
